What You'll Do

The Fortnite Tech Desktop team is looking for an experienced Desktop Platform Programmer to further the player experience in Fortnite on the PC platform. You will work with other programmers and directly contribute to building and improving our Desktop platform support to an industry-leading state. This role covers a wide range of specialties, focusing on stability and performance programming and ensuring critical features are available and performant for the Fortnite user base.

In this role, you will

  1. Analyze and resolve stability and performance problems of Fortnite on a wide range of PC hardware configurations; this includes identifying solutions in such areas as:
  2. Solving device-specific CPU and GPU performance and compatibility issues
  3. Rendering performance and device compatibility, including the shader pipeline
  4. Improving rendering systems and optimizing their stability and performance across various graphics APIs
  5. Improvements in low-level systems that interface with platform APIs, i.e., memory allocators (physical and virtual), file systems, input systems
  6. Monitor stability and performance data from Fortnite releases and improve Unreal Engine’s systems and applications in Fortnite-specific use cases
  7. Collaborate with a variety of other Epic teams within Fortnite and Unreal Engine to help them solve complex technical challenges in ways that move the stability and quality of Fortnite and our internal products forward

What we're looking for

  1. Strong C++ knowledge and multi-threaded programming techniques; ability to code and architect various core engine systems
  2. Experience profiling and optimizing a large codebase
  3. Demonstrated ability to reason about and debug large, interacting systems from the macro-level to the micro-level
  4. Ability to diagnose, debug, and address complex problems coming from a live-service title and experience handling stability issues
  5. Experience with OS-level systems, Windows APIs, and common frameworks is a plus

ABOUT US

Epic Games spans across 25 countries with 46 studios and 4,500+ employees globally. For over 25 years, we've been making award-winning games and engine technology that empowers others to make visually stunning games and 3D content that bring environments to life like never before. Epic's award-winning Unreal Engine technology not only provides game developers the ability to build high-fidelity, interactive experiences for PC, console, mobile, and VR, it is also a tool being embraced by content creators across a variety of industries such as media and entertainment, automotive, and architectural design.
